About Wipro
Wipro Limited (NYSE: WIT, BSE: 507685, NSE: WIPRO) stands as one of the world’s foremost technology services and consulting firms, delivering innovative, customer-centric digital solutions. With a robust workforce of over 230,000 professionals across 65+ countries, Wipro empowers global businesses with strategies tailored for modern enterprise success. The company is deeply committed to helping clients navigate complex digital landscapes by combining cutting-edge technologies, human ingenuity, and sustainable innovation.
Wipro’s service portfolio spans consulting, design, engineering, cloud, data analytics, cybersecurity, and operations—addressing the entire spectrum of digital transformation.
